Do you know what the most prolific human killer in the animal kingdom is? No, it isn’t sharks, snakes, lions, or any other apex predator. Believe it or not, the lowly mosquito is responsible for more human deaths than any other creature on the planet. Mosquitos are known carriers of some of the worst illnesses and diseases in nature, and some of these diseases have even been found in collected specimens here in Northern and Central California.

Seasonal Mosquito Treatment Plans
Mosquitoes tend to be the most active during warm weather months, starting in early to mid-spring and carrying all the way through to as late as the end of fall. During this season, several generations of mosquito can be born, reproduce, and die, creating a seemingly endless cycle of bugs that never seem to go away. For this reason, the most effective way of treating for mosquito infestations is repeated applications of mosquito control products.

Should I Be Worried About Mosquito-Borne Diseases?
Mosquitoes are known to transmit a variety of diseases, including malaria, dengue fever, Zika virus, West Nile virus, and others. While it is true that mosquito-borne diseases are a real concern, there is no need to panic or avoid going outdoors; just make sure you take these steps to protect yourself from mosquito bites:
- Use insect repellent: Apply insect repellent to exposed skin and clothing when you're outdoors, especially during dawn and dusk, when mosquitoes are most active.
- Wear protective clothing: Wear long-sleeved shirts and long pants (preferably in lighter colors) when you're outdoors.
- Eliminate breeding sites: Mosquitoes lay their eggs in standing water, so eliminate any standing water around your property, including in flowerpots, buckets, and birdbaths.

It is not common for people in our area to contract illnesses from mosquito bites. However, be aware of any adverse health effects after being bitten by a mosquito and get medical attention if needed. Consult a healthcare provider if you experience any symptoms of a mosquito-borne illness, such as fever, headache, and body aches.
